Qatar Airways Unveils the World’s First Digital Cabin Crew Member
Innovation takes flight as AI technology revolutionizes in-flight service

In a groundbreaking move for the aviation industry, Qatar Airways has announced the launch of the world’s first digital cabin crew member, a fully AI-powered system designed to assist passengers during flights. The announcement marks a historic milestone in the integration of artificial intelligence in aviation, blending technology, luxury service, and operational efficiency in ways previously thought impossible.
The digital crew member, named “Q-Bot”, represents Qatar Airways’ commitment to innovation and its aim to enhance passenger experience through cutting-edge technology. The airline says the AI assistant can provide real-time flight information, respond to passenger inquiries, and even manage routine service requests — all while maintaining the premium standards for which Qatar Airways is known.
Introducing Q-Bot: A New Era in Air Travel
Q-Bot is not a physical robot but a fully digital interface integrated into the airline’s cabin systems, accessible through personal screens or the airline’s mobile app. Passengers can interact with the AI in multiple languages, making it a versatile tool for international travelers.
The AI system uses natural language processing and machine learning to understand passenger needs, answer questions about flight schedules, safety protocols, and onboard services, and even provide recommendations for meals and entertainment. For example, if a passenger asks, “Can I get a vegetarian meal?” Q-Bot instantly checks availability and communicates with cabin staff to ensure the request is fulfilled.
By combining AI with the airline’s human crew, Qatar Airways aims to create a seamless travel experience, where technology enhances service rather than replacing it entirely.

How Q-Bot Works
Q-Bot operates through a combination of AI algorithms, machine learning, and cloud-based systems. The AI continuously learns from interactions, improving its ability to respond accurately and proactively anticipate passenger needs.
Some key functions include:
Real-time Flight Information: Provides updates on arrival times, connecting flights, and delays.
Service Requests: Allows passengers to request meals, beverages, blankets, or pillows without leaving their seats.
Entertainment Guidance: Offers personalized recommendations for movies, music, and other in-flight activities.
Safety Information: Reinforces cabin safety procedures and emergency instructions.
Language Support: Interacts in multiple languages to accommodate international travelers.
By integrating AI into existing cabin operations, Qatar Airways aims to complement human staff rather than replace them, ensuring that passengers receive both the warmth of human service and the efficiency of digital technology.

Future Plans and Expansion
Qatar Airways has hinted at further enhancements to Q-Bot, including:
Voice Interaction: Allowing passengers to speak naturally to the AI rather than typing or tapping commands.
Integration with Loyalty Programs: Personalized suggestions based on passenger preferences and history.
Predictive Service: AI that anticipates needs, such as offering beverages before a passenger asks or recommending meals based on dietary preferences.
The airline plans to roll out Q-Bot across its international fleet within the next year, making Qatar Airways the first airline to fully integrate digital cabin crew into regular operations.
